Holdover Properties
The holdover properties page contains the configured properties
to determine holdover reasons.
| Property | Description | Default | Example |
|---|---|---|---|
| Expected load time | The amount of time, in seconds, a batch (ICL)
takes to be ingested by Gateway. Transactions that take longer than
the specified time are held over and assigned a holdover reason of
excessive load time.
Note: Excessive load time is only assigned
if the percentage of incoming batches (ICLs) held over is also exceeded.
|
1800 | 2000 |
| Percent of incoming batches heldover | Percentage of the transactions in the incoming batches (ICLs) that were held over. It is used with the expected load time property to determine if the reason a transaction is held over is due to excessive load time. | 50 | 1 to 100 |
| Expected repair time | The amount of time, in seconds, a batch (ICL) takes to complete repair processing. Transactions that take longer than the specified time are held over and assigned a holdover reason of excessive repair time. | 1800 | 2000 |
| Expected distribution time | The amount of time, in seconds, a batch (ICL) takes to be processed by Distribution. Transactions that take longer than the specified time are held over and assigned a holdover reason of excessive distribution time. | 1800 | 2000 |
| Maximum number of holdover work threads | The maximum number of threads that are used to process work that was held
over. Note: Increasing this value requires WebSphere® Application
Server configuration changes to support the
additional threads. For information about the configuration changes, see Updating the WebSphere
Application Server configuration to support additional Distribution processing threads.
|
10 | 50 |
| Maximum holdover process time | The amount of time, in seconds, that holdover is allowed to process without completing. If this time is exceeded, holdover fails. | 7200 |
Actions
The actions available on this page are:
- Hide Description/Show Description link controls whether the description column is shown on this page. This link is located in the upper right of the page.
- Open documentation opens the help page.
- Edit changes the page to the edit mode.
- Cancel edit mode returns the page to the view mode. Any unsaved changes are lost.
- Save saves the changes and returns the page to the view mode.
- Cancel returns the page to the view mode. Any unsaved changes are lost.
